Bush pruning services involve the careful trimming and shaping of shrubbery and bushes to maintain their health and appearance. This process typically includes removing dead or overgrown branches, thinning dense foliage, and shaping bushes to enhance their aesthetic appeal. Proper pruning encourages healthy growth, prevents disease, and helps plants better withstand harsh weather conditions. Professionals use specialized tools and techniques to ensure that bushes are pruned correctly, promoting a balanced and attractive landscape.
These services address common problems such as overgrown or unruly bushes that can obstruct pathways, windows, or views. Overgrown bushes can also create habitats for pests or become susceptible to disease if not maintained properly. Regular bush pruning helps prevent these issues by removing damaged or diseased branches early, reducing the risk of infestations or plant decay. Additionally, well-maintained bushes contribute to the overall safety and curb appeal of a property.

Cost Range for Bush Pruning - The typical cost for bush pruning services varies based on the size and number of bushes. Prices generally range from $50 to $150 per hour, with some projects costing around $200 for larger or multiple bushes.
Per Bush Pricing - Many service providers charge between $25 and $75 per bush, depending on the shrub's size and complexity. For a standard shrub, expect to pay approximately $50 to $100 for pruning services.
Project-Based Costs - For complete bush pruning of multiple plants, costs can range from $150 to $400 or more. Larger landscapes with extensive shrubbery may incur higher charges based on the scope of work.
Additional Factors - Costs may vary depending on accessibility, shrub height, and whether debris removal is included.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to specific pruning need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of bush pruning services? Bush pruning helps maintain the health, appearance, and growth of shrubs by removing dead or overgrown branches, promoting better airflow and sunlight penetration.
When is the best time to prune bushes? The ideal time for bush pruning varies by species, but generally, it is done during the dormant season or after flowering to encourage healthy growth.
How do professionals determine which branches to prune? Local shrub care providers assess each bush's structure, health, and growth pattern to decide which branches should be removed for optimal results.
Are there different types of bush pruning services? Yes, services may include shaping, thinning, deadheading, or restorative pruning, depending on the specific needs of the bushes.
